i'm currently running a small data center in my home, running two bitcoin nodes, plex server, dns sinkhole, torrent server, and a litany of development related services on several dell poweredge R710s and 8x raspberry pis.

i'm currently sitting at about half of a terrabyte of ram and over 96 physical cpu cores in the entire rack and 60+ TB of storage

what kind of setup are you running? what are you hosting?

Oh I was talking about my personal node.

Originally SN's node was only available over Tor, but then Tor started getting DoS'd so we started using clearnet. SN's node is in the cloud.
